OMG! Algebra is easy. First, an “expression” is just a number sentence. For example, if you wanted to buy the Wii games and you didn’t know how much these games cost you could show this “number expression” by writing 3 x _________ . The blank is there because it’s what you don’t know, the cost of each game. With algebra, instead of a blank you put a letter. It could be any letter X, Z, G… Usually the letter is the first letter of the thing you talking about. So to write an algebraic expression you would write:3 x C. 3 because you want 3 games and C because you don’t know the Cost of each game.
